Aerosmith’s emblem is comprised of the winged letter “A” that stands higher than a wavy “AEROSMITH” textual content. Initially, the logo was designed While using the band’s identify in smaller caps but was quickly changed into a little something nearer to what it seems like today.

One of the most recognisable logos in tunes background, the Nirvana brand structure has become a typical sight T-shirts for over 20 years. That includes an Onyx typeface and also a smiley face – reported to be impressed by a strip club in Seattle – the juxtaposing colours make this an iconic band brand design.

The Beatles’s brand is understated in comparison with the band’s fame and popularity, rock band logos nonetheless it’s timeless and efficient. The famed fall-T style was at first created by instrument retailer Ivor Arbiter in 1963 and was a great match from the encounter of Ringo’s drums.
